This revised edition delves into the complexities of managing suicidal risk, offering fresh insights and updated approaches to an ever-pressing issue. The collaborative framework presented by the authors emphasizes a systematic approach that integrates clinical practice with evidence-based strategies. Readers will find a wealth of new material that reflects recent advancements in the field, enhancing their understanding of both the psychological and situational factors that contribute to suicidal behavior.
Through case studies, practical tools, and interdisciplinary perspectives, David A. Jobes and Thomas E. Joiner Jr. aim to equip mental health professionals with the knowledge to effectively assess and intervene in suicidal crises. This book serves not only as a guide for practitioners but also as a crucial resource for researchers seeking to deepen their comprehension of this critical area in mental health.
